Definitive screen version of the Bard's most patriotic work, featuring an amazing man-of-the-match performance from Laurence Olivier, who somehow fitted directing and producing duties around his sensational leading turn

Henry V: Laurence Olivier has always enjoyed the bragging rights as far as bringing Shakespeare to the big screen is concerned. Orson Welles had the vision, but he never had the money. Kenneth Branagh had the cash, but fell short on flair...
